Redis语法视频教程从入门到精通(redis语法视频教程)
Redis(Remote DIctionary Server)是一款开源的高性能KV(Key-Value)存储系统,被广泛应用于缓存、消息队列、排行榜等场景中。为了更好地帮助大家学习Redis,笔者特别推荐一套Redis语法视频教程,从入门到精通,让大家更好地掌握Redis的使用。
一、Redis概述
Redis是一个基于内存的KV存储系统,支持多种数据结构(如字符串、列表、哈希、集合、有序集合等),支持事务、持久化、Lua脚本等高级功能。由于Redis丰富的功能和高性能,它被广泛应用于各种场景中。
二、视频教程
这套Redis语法视频教程包括以下章节:
1、Redis介绍和安装。该章节主要介绍了Redis的基本概念、特点和优势,以及Redis的安装方式和常用配置。
2、Redis数据类型。该章节主要介绍了Redis支持的基本数据类型,包括字符串、列表、哈希、集合、有序集合等,以及它们的应用场景和常用命令。
3、Redis高级功能。该章节主要介绍了Redis的高级功能,包括事务、Lua脚本、持久化(RDB和AOF)等,以及它们的应用场景和常用命令。
4、Redis应用场景。该章节主要介绍了Redis在各个应用场景中的使用方法,包括缓存、排行榜、消息队列等,以及相关的实现思路和代码示例。
5、Redis集群。该章节主要介绍了Redis集群的概念、特点和优势,以及集群的搭建、数据分片和故障转移等相关操作。
三、示例代码
以下是一个简单的Redis示例代码,用于将一个字符串保存到Redis中,并读取它:
“`python
import redis
# 连接Redis服务器
redis_host = “localhost”
redis_port = 6379
redis_password = “”
redis_db = 0
redis_conn = redis.StrictRedis(host=redis_host, port=redis_port, password=redis_password, db=redis_db)
# 保存数据
redis_conn.set(“key1”, “value1”)
# 读取数据
result = redis_conn.get(“key1”)
print(result)
四、总结
通过这套Redis语法视频教程,我们可以更好地了解Redis的基本概念、特点和优势,以及各种高级功能和应用场景。同时,我们也可以通过示例代码进行更深入的学习和实践。希望大家能够掌握Redis的使用,为自己的项目和业务提供更好的支持和服务。